Delicious Blueberry Thyme Chicken for a Flavorful Dinner

Blueberry Thyme Chicken

Blueberry Thyme Chicken is a flavorful and healthy dish that combines chicken breasts with a sweet and tangy blueberry sauce enhanced by fresh thyme.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(170g each)
  • 1 cup fresh blueberries
  • 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on honey
  • 2 teaspoons fresh thyme leaves
  • Sal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ste
  • 1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 190°C. Pat chicken breasts dry and season both sides generously with salt and pepper.
  2. Combine blueberries, balsamic vinegar, honey, and thyme in a medium saucepan over medium heat. Gently crush blueberries with a fork as they cook until mixture becomes jammy, about 5 minutes.
  3. Heat olive oil in an oven-safe sk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ering. Sear chicken breasts for 2-3 minutes per side until golden brown.
  4. Pour blueberry sauce over the seared chicken in the skillet.
  5. Transfer skillet to preheated oven and bake for 20-25 minutes until chicken reaches an internal temperature of 74°C.
  6. Allow chicken to rest for 3 minutes before serving. Drizzle with extra sauce and garnish with fresh thyme if desired.
